Ro.Go.Pa.G.
Trailer: Ro.Go.Pa.G.
Year: 1963
Studio: Arco Film, Cineriz, Societé Cinématographique Lyre
Director: Ugo Gregoretti, Jean-Luc Godard, Pier Paolo Pasolini, Roberto Rossellini
Cast: Rosanna Schiaffino, Bruce Balaban, Maria Pia Schiaffino, Jean-Marc Bory, Alexandra Stewart, Orson Welles
Crew: Eliseo Boschi (Production Manager), Bruno Brunacci (Sound), Sergio Martinelli (Camera Operator), Flavio Mogherini (Production Design), Giuseppe Ruzzolini (Camera Operator), Gustavo Sisi (Hairstylist)
